Celebrating Our Seniors
Perhaps no group has embraced the beginning of the year more than the Class of 2027.
Their senior year began before the school doors even opened on the first day of school. Seniors gathered early that morning for a Sunrise Breakfast at the Batten family's lakeside home, watching the sun rise together as they marked the beginning of their final year at CCA.
It was a fitting start to what promises to be a memorable year.
Since then, the celebrations have continued. Seniors have added their names to the Senior Rock, creating a lasting reminder of the Class of 2027 and their place in CCA history.
They have also transformed their reserved parking spaces into colorful expressions of their personalities. Over the past several days, students have painted and personalized their spaces, bringing creativity, laughter, and plenty of school spirit to the CCA parking lot.
Last Friday brought another opportunity to gather when seniors enjoyed a Senior Breakfast on campus.
These events are about much more than breakfast, rocks, or parking spaces. They are the beginnings of traditions—moments our students will remember long after they leave CCA.

Strong Governance and Greater Community Connection
Positive momentum is also taking place at the governance level.
CCA's new Board of Directors has been busy organizing committees, strengthening governance practices, reviewing policies, and creating additional opportunities to stay connected with the stakeholders the school serves. At the same time, day-to-day school operations are running efficiently, allowing the Board and school leadership to remain focused on their respective responsibilities while working toward a common goal: the continued success of CCA and its students.
An important part of this new chapter is making school governance more accessible to the community. Regular Board meetings have been moved to the second Tuesday of each month at 6:00 p.m., providing a more convenient opportunity for parents, staff, and community members to attend and stay informed.
Board President Travis Poole encourages stakeholders to attend meetings, learn more about the work of the Board, and remain engaged in the life and future of the school.
